Memory Configurations

You may install 256 MB, 512 MB and 1 GB unbuffered ECC or non-ECC DDR
DIMMs into the DIMM sockets using the memory configurations in this
section.

For dual-channel configuration, the total size of memory module(s)
installed per channel must be the same for better performance
(DIMM_A1+DIMM_A2=DIMM_B1+DIMM_B2).

When using one DDR DIMM module, install into DIMM_B1 slot only.

When using two DDR DIMM modules, install into DIMM_A1 and
DIMM_B1 slots only.

Always install DIMMs with the same CAS latency. For optimum
compatibility, it is recommended that you obtain memory modules
from the same vendor. Refer to the DDR400 Qualified Vendors List
on the next page for details.

Due to the CPU’s memory controller resource allocation, the system
may detect less than 4 GB of system memory when you installed
four 1 GB DDR memory modules.

Due to CPU limitation, stacked RAM and DDR DIMM modules with
more than 18 chips are not supported in this motherboard.
